Abstract
The scope of these Regulations is to implement national measures, pursuant to article 11 of the Animal Welfare Act, with respect to the emergency euthanasia of animals in public places and spaces within the Maltese territory. Animals that have been victims of an accident that prevents their transport for welfare reasons may undergo emergency euthanasia on the spot. The aim is to spare any avoidable pain, distress or suffering to the animal.
